unpopular 6x04 opinion...?
For me personally, a big distinction that needs to be made with this episode is... Lucy isn't all alone. She may feel alone, but we absolutely do see people other than Tim surrounding her, albeit in small ways, as dictated by the circumstances. Reminder that there are protocols to be followed in this situation (there's an officer posted in her room for a reason).
Bailey telling Nolan that Lucy was "an absolute badass out there" and mentioning that they're waiting to hear news
Aaron specifically says, "I came to see if there's any news on Lucy's shooting." So while we don't see him with her, he's clearly in her corner.
Celina is paying close attention to the situation too, albeit from a distance (again, protocols)
As Watch Commander and Assistant District Attorney, Grey and Wesley are following the appropriate guidelines for the situation. But even so, we see Grey making a dude wtf face when Wesley mentions about "should he die from his injuries at a later time"
(I certainly wish we saw Angela and Nyla's involvement in the aftermath, but I'm running with the assumption that they're dealing with the case still?)
